Introduction

ASTM A832 / A832M covers chromium-molybdenum-vanadium alloy steel plates intended for pressure vessels, boilers, heat exchangers, reactors, and other high-temperature pressure-retaining equipment requiring excellent strength, creep resistance, toughness, weldability, and long-term service reliability. The addition of chromium, molybdenum, and vanadium enhances oxidation resistance, elevated-temperature strength, creep resistance, and mechanical stability, making these alloy steel plates suitable for severe operating environments.

ASTM A832 / A832M alloy steel plates are extensively used in thermal power plants, petrochemical plants, oil refineries, fertilizer plants, chemical processing facilities, industrial boilers, pressure vessels, heat exchangers, and high-temperature processing equipment. Their outstanding mechanical properties and resistance to elevated temperatures make them an ideal choice for critical pressure vessel applications.

The specification ensures controlled chemical composition, dependable mechanical properties, superior fabrication characteristics, and long service life for demanding industrial applications.

Grades Covered Under ASTM A832 / A832M

• Grade 21V
• Grade 22V
• Grade 23V

Chemical Composition of ASTM A832 / A832M

 

Element

Grade 21V

Grade 22V

Grade 23V

Carbon (Heat Analysis)

0.10–0.15

0.11–0.15

0.10–0.15

Carbon (Product Analysis)

0.08–0.18

0.09–0.18

0.08–0.18

Manganese (Heat Analysis)

0.30–0.60

0.30–0.60

0.30–0.60

Manganese (Product Analysis)

0.25–0.66

0.25–0.66

0.25–0.66

Phosphorus, Max (Heat Analysis)

0.025

0.015

0.025

Phosphorus, Max (Product Analysis)

0.020

Sulfur, Max (Heat Analysis)

0.025A

0.010

0.010A

Sulfur, Max (Product Analysis)

0.015

Silicon (Heat Analysis)

0.10

0.10

0.10

Silicon (Product Analysis)

0.13

0.13

0.13

Chromium (Heat Analysis)

2.75–3.25

2.00–2.50

2.75–3.25

Chromium (Product Analysis)

2.63–3.37

1.88–2.62

2.63–3.37

Molybdenum (Heat Analysis)

0.90–1.10

0.90–1.10

0.90–1.10

Molybdenum (Product Analysis)

0.85–1.15

0.85–1.15

0.85–1.15

Vanadium (Heat Analysis)

0.20–0.30

0.25–0.35

0.20–0.30

Vanadium (Product Analysis)

0.18–0.33

0.23–0.37

0.18–0.33

Titanium (Heat Analysis)

0.015–0.035

0.030 Max

Titanium (Product Analysis)

0.005–0.045

0.035 Max

Boron (Heat Analysis)

0.001–0.003

0.0020 Max

Boron (Product Analysis)

NAB

NAB

Copper (Heat Analysis)

0.20

Copper (Product Analysis)

0.23

Nickel (Heat Analysis)

0.25

Nickel (Product Analysis)

0.28

Columbium (Niobium), Max (Heat Analysis)

0.07

0.015–0.070

Columbium (Niobium), Max (Product Analysis)

0.08

0.010–0.075

Calcium, Max (Heat Analysis)

0.015

0.0005–0.0150

Calcium, Max (Product Analysis)

0.020

NAB

Notes:

  • A: Applies to both heat analysis and product analysis.
  • B: NA = Not Applicable.
  • C: Columbium and niobium are interchangeable names for the same element and have equivalent specifications.
  • D: Rare earth metals (REM) may be added instead of calcium, subject to agreement between the purchaser and producer. In that case, the total REM content shall be determined and reported.

Heat Treatment

ASTM A832 / A832M alloy steel plates are generally supplied in heat-treated conditions to achieve the required mechanical properties.

• Normalizing refines the grain structure
• Quenching increases strength and hardness
• Tempering improves toughness and ductility
• Stress relieving minimizes residual stresses after fabrication
• Controlled heat treatment ensures uniform mechanical properties and dependable elevated-temperature performance
